This thesis is entitled “the effectiveness of Quantum Teaching to improve vocabulary mastery of the fifth-grade students at SD Negeri 1 BaledonoPurworejo in the academic year 2011/2012”. It is aimed to find out how effective Quantum Teaching to improve vocabulary mastery for the fifth-grade students.The population of this research is the fifth-grade students of SD Negeri 1 BaledonoPurworejo in the academic year 2011/2012. The researcher took 32 students as the sample. In addition, the researcher collected the data by giving test and treatment. The researcher then analyzed the data statically by using t-test. The result of the thesis showed that the mean of pre-test was 74.2 and the mean of post-test was 88.4. The total score in pre-test was 2437 and the total score post-test was 2828. The result of analysis indicated that in teaching vocabulary by using Quantum Teaching is effective to make students enhance their vocabulary mastery. It was proved by the computation that value of t-test is 7.97, this value showed that there was significant difference because the t-valuewas higher than the t-table (7.97>1.697).
